Stepanova as a designer created everything from posters and books to sets and costumes for local theatres. She became so involved with the world of theatre design that she even designed textiles for use in the manufacturing of the costumes for the productions she helped design. Her work,along with the work of the rest of the Russian avant-garde and Constructivist artists,helped pave the way for all modern day graphic designers as they created art with a purpose in hopes of bettering the society in which they lived. Fair condition,paper skimming and wearing on cover,writing in pen on cover,ink stamp on back.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Antikbar","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":53521732698444,"sku":"B00500","price":120.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0891\/7844\/0012\/files\/b00500-1.jpg?v=1759449856"},{"product_id":"gustavklutsis-valentinakulagina-b00495","title":"Gustav Klutsis - Valentina Kulagina","description":"\u003cp\u003eSoviet Agit-prop artists Gustav Klutsis and Valentina Kulagina first met at VKhutemas Art School in Moscow,in 1921. What followed was a 16-year relationship marked by intensive creative output. This book focuses on their mass-produced,printed works such as posters,books,magazine covers,illustrations and photomontages. A biography of the artists is presented with information on their relationship,political lives,Klutsis' arrest in 1937,and Kulagina's subsequent struggle to protect his name and works. David King was a British writer,designer,and historian of graphic design who collected one of the largest collections of Soviet graphics and photographs. From this collection,he created a series of revelatory books unfolding the history of the Russian Revolution,and its associated art and propaganda. The Latvian National Museum of Art,Riga has published an illustrated two-volume edition,a unique compilation of primary sources in Latvian and English dedicated to Gustav Klutsis (1895 - 1938),a pioneering Latvian photographer and a major member of the Constructivist avant-garde in the early 20th century. He is known for the Soviet revolutionary and Stalinist propaganda he produced with his wife Valentina Kulagina and for the development of photomontage techniques. In 1959 Valentina Kulagina donated to the museum a significant part of the creative heritage of the artist: more than 350 works of art (photomontages,drawings and design projects of the constructive period,posters,samples of book designs,watercolours),photographs,and the artist's sketch album. ﻿Volume I includes essays and \u003c\/span\u003earticles by researchers on the most important aspects of Gustav Klutsis work,such as \"Gustav Klucis and Constructivism\" by Christina Lodder,professor of art history at the University of Kent and more than 150 of the artist's best-known works.
